ESSEN RAIDED
HEAVY R.A.F. BOMB-LOAD OTHER OBJECTIVES AI,SO ATTACKED. Rugby. March 9. An Air Ministry communique 1 states:-"Last night R.A.F. bombers heavily attacked Essen and other ' objectives in the industrial districts of the Ruhr. Enemy airfields in Hol--1 land and the docks at Ostend and j Havre were also bombed. Fighter aircraft attacked enemy airfields in Holland and northern '"rance. Eight 1 of our bombers are missing." In the attack on Essen and the Ruhr a very heavy load of bombs was ; dropped in the heart of Germany’s ’ greatest industrial concentration. I states an Air Ministry bulletin. Our ‘ crews, on their return, described how [ effectively fires were started. Toward the <■#! of the attack thegrews ’ saw many large fires, which' appeared to be spreading. The crew of one Wellington counted 22 fires, all of i which were big, as well as many 1 others. Bombs burst in and among the fires with devastating effect. It is stated in London that yesterday's daylight bombing operations over France were carried out by American-built Douglas Bostons which are now coming into service j with the Bomber Command. It will .' be remembered that aircraft of this ; type for some time have been doing ; excellent work with the Fighter Comj mand. where thev are known as 1 Havocs.-B OW.
